Call for Treasurer Trustee (Voluntary)
As Mother Tongues continues to grow its reach and impact across Ireland, we are seeking a Treasurer to join our voluntary Board of Directors. Joining our Board is a unique opportunity to guide the governance and future strategic direction of a dynamic non-profit organisation.
The role
The Treasurer is a Board member with specific responsibility for financial oversight. The role involves chairing or actively participating in the Finance Subcommittee and ensuring the organisation maintains strong financial governance, transparency, and sustainability.
The Treasurer works closely with the CEO, bookkeeper, and external accountants and reports to the full Board.

Oversee the financial affairs of the organisation on behalf of the Board
Monitor income, expenditure, cash flow, and financial risk
Ensure appropriate internal financial controls are in place
Lead engagement with external accountants and/or auditors
Support the preparation and Board approval of the annual budget
Oversee preparation of Annual Accounts for Board and AGM approval
Advise the Board on the financial implications of strategic decisions
Ensure compliance with relevant legislation and governance standards
Support the organisation in its potential transition to charitable status

Person Specification

Resident in Ireland
Experience in finance, accounting, bookkeeping, or financial management
Experience in the non-profit, social enterprise, or arts sector
Ability to interpret financial reports and advise at Board level
Understanding of governance and fiduciary responsibilities
Capacity to contribute strategically and independently
Availability to commit approximately 5 hours per month
Resident in Co. Dublin or surrounding counties
Familiarity with Irish charity and company governance requirements
Knowledge of relevant legislation, including the Charities Act 2009 and the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) 2008.

Board Commitment

5 online Board meetings per year
Participation in Finance Subcommittee meetings
Preparation and review of financial documentation between meetings

Board members are expected to act with integrity, independence and in the best interests of the organisation, upholding high standards of governance and accountability.
